How to Cook Organic Sprouted Brown Rice
To cook, place rice and vegetable oil in large saucepan. Fry on medium high heat, stirring constantly until lightly browned. For one cup of rice, carefully add two cups of water. Bring to a boil and reduce heat to low. Cover and let simmer 35-40 minutes. Do not stir. Turn heat off and let steam for 15 minutes. Fluff with a fork and serve.
Sprouted Foods in a Nutshell
New to sprouted foods? Let us plant the seed for ya! In fact, each little granule of this product started out as seeds; think tree nuts, grains or legumes. Unlike the standard seed growing process, sprouted seeds are germinated, which means they’re soaked and rinsed until they grow small tail-like ends. At that point, enzymes within the plant are activated and the sprouted seed reaches its full nutrient potential; meaning it contains more fiber, protein and nutrients than unsprouted plants.

Yummy rice. Very versatile. I did not follow cooking instructions. I left out the first step of cooking in oil until browned. I used my 3 quart sauce pan; I rinsed the rice first (good amount of rice dust came out). Measured 2 cups of rice and 4 cups of water in the pan; did not soak; added 1/2 teaspoon salt; brought to low boil over high heat; covered pan; turned heat to low; set timer for 35 min. Turned off heat, set timer again for 15 minutes. The rice was perfectly cooked and fluffy. More volume than the Nuts.com Organic Long Grain Rice I normally use. Noticed that the rice seemed sticky, so I tried rolling into rice balls. Held together well. Had enough left-over salmon which I flaked into a little dried thyme that was almost powdered. Rolled the salmon thyme mix into small balls; rolled those into the center of rice balls. Rolled the balls into lightly toasted white sesame seeds. Set to chill. Excellent snack. Extra stir fried well. Cooked some of the left-over cooked rice with some scrambled eggs. Nutty aroma to the rice. Definitely worth a second purchase,
